Subicular complex
| Name: | Subicular complex |
| Description: | A composite structure of the temporal lobe that includes the subiculum, the presubiculum and the parasubicular area (Amaral-90) |
| Is part of: | hippocampal formation |

Neurons in Subicular complex
Head direction cell, Subiculum pyramidal cell are neurons that can be found in Subicular complex or its parts.
Axons in Subicular complex
Dentate gyrus trilaminar interneuron, Hippocampus CA1 pyramidal cell, Hippocampus CA1 trilaminar neuron are neurons or parts of neurons whose axons can be found in Subicular complex or its parts.

Inferred outgoing projections for Subicular complex
The following brain regions receive axons from Subicular complex: Lateral mammillary nucleus, Mammillary body, Medial mammillary nucleus, Postsubiculum. The statements about these projections are not made on this page, but rather are made on the pages linked here.
Inferred incoming projections for Subicular complex
The following brain regions send axons into Subicular complex: Postsubiculum. The statements about these projections are not made on this page, but rather are made on the pages linked here.
